As demand rises, so does the variety of decorative vinyl baseboard options available. When purchasing baseboards, buyers can choose from an array of styles, colors, textures, and sizes. The versatility of vinyl makes it a popular choice; it can mimic the appearance of traditional materials like wood or stone without the associated maintenance issues. With advancements in technology, manufacturers can now produce vinyl baseboards that look and feel like authentic materials, making them an appealing option for both residential and commercial spaces.

When selecting decorative vinyl baseboard, several factors should be considered to ensure the right choice is made. First, assess the overall style of the room. Is it modern, rustic, or classic? The design of the baseboard should complement the existing décor rather than clash with it. For instance, sleek, minimalist styles work well in contemporary settings, while more ornate designs can enhance traditional interiors.

Next, think about color. Decorative vinyl baseboards come in various shades, from classic white and cream to bold colors that can make a statement. Neutral tones typically provide a safe choice and can help a room feel larger and more cohesive. However, don’t shy away from experimenting with accent colors, as these can bring a unique flair to the space.

Durability is another important consideration. Decorative vinyl baseboards are known for their resilience, but not all vinyl is created equal. Consider the environment where the baseboard will be installed. In high-traffic areas or homes with pets and children, opting for thicker, more durable vinyl options can help ensure that your baseboards withstand the test of time. Look for products that are resistant to scratches, dents, and moisture, as these features will prolong their lifespan and maintain their appearance.

Additionally, the installation process is a crucial factor. Many decorative vinyl baseboards are designed for easy installation, often featuring adhesive backing that simplifies the process for DIY enthusiasts. However, it's essential to review the manufacturer's guidelines to determine if any special tools or techniques are required. For those hesitant to tackle the installation alone or for larger projects, hiring a professional may be beneficial.

Furthermore, cost is always a consideration when purchasing decorative vinyl baseboards. Luckily, these baseboards are generally more affordable than their wooden counterparts, making them accessible for various budgets. However, it's essential to compare prices from different suppliers to ensure you are getting the best deal without compromising on quality. Keep an eye out for bulk purchasing options, as buying in larger quantities can often lead to discounts.

Lastly, consider the environmental impact of purchasing decorative vinyl baseboards. Many manufacturers are adopting sustainable practices, including producing baseboards from recycled materials.
